Abstract EN

This study investigates intersentential and intrasentential code switching among late bilinguals among the Kurdish bilinguals.

enormous studies have been conducted on the impact of age of language acquisition on learning second language, however a little research have been conducted concerning to the influence of age of acquisition on how bilingual speakers code switch and the influence of language proficiency on intersentential and intrasentential code switching.

The result found out that that age of acquisition plays a crucial role in bilingual code switch.

Early bilinguals code switch more frequently than the late bilinguals, intersentential code switching is more common among late bilinguals, whilst intrasentenial code switching is more trend among the early bilinguals.
